Tymoschuk shared his joy with fellow countrymen
05.06.2008, 14:45 | FFU info-service
«Somebody would better have a rest during his vacation, but I decided to share my joy with Ukrainian fans», − the winner of UEFA Cup Anatoliy Tymoschuk told during his Ukrainian tour. We remind that on Thursday, June 5, Ukraine national team player and the captain of Russia Zenit presented the trophy in Kyiv.

Prominent person, football star
«It is very pleasant to honor here in the House of Football a prominent person, a football star of Ukraine and Russia − Anatoliy Tymoschuk, − Football Federation of Ukraine president Grigoriy Surkis greeted Anatoliy at press-conference. − We thank him for the fact that all people who are interested have an opportunity to see European trophy with their own eyes. It is nice that he is not a great player, but also a real patriot». Ukraine Minister for family, youth and sport affairs Yuriy Pavlenko agreed with Grigoriy Surkis and joined to his congratulations.

Merited medal

«At Soviet times Ukraine celebrated victories of our teams in European competitions more than once, − Grigoriy Surkis proceeded. − Unfortunately, at times of our independence we witnessed only four Ukrainians holding the trophies − they are Andriy Shevchenko, Bohdan Shershun and Tymoschuk with Gorshkov. Nonetheless, we hope our trophies are up for grab very soon. We also believe that Anatoliy together with Ukraine national team will present us another significant success − the berth in the World Cup 2010 final». By the way, praising Anatoliy’s contribution into promotion of Ukrainian football, Grigoriy Surkis handed him the most significant FFU award − medal «For merits».

Example for youth to follow
Answering journalists’ questions, Tymoschuk admitted he isn’t bothered with moving from city to city with UEFA Cup. «I’m doing this from my heart, so it’s not tiresome whatsoever, − Anatoliy revealed. − Perhaps, many boys, who dream of footballer’s career, will have a look at a true European Cup and start working harder. As they say, only 10 per cent of success are talent, the rest is hard work. At least, it was this way in my life».

Four cities
From Kyiv Anatoliy Tymoschuk will apparently leave for Saint Petersburg. We remind that before coming to the capital Ukraine halfback dropped in his home Lutsk and Donetsk with UEFA Cup. Earlier the other UEFA Cup holder Oleksandr Gorshkov introduced the trophy in Lugansk.
